The town of Zacualpan is located in the Municipality of Tlapa de Comonfort (in the State of Guerrero). There are 732 inhabitants. In the list of the most populated towns of the whole municipality, it is the number #21 of the ranking. Zacualpan is at 1,577 meters of altitude.

Data: In Zacualpan, 23% of individuals have completed secondary education and 1% of households have a personal computer, laptop or tablet. More interesting data at the bottom of this page.

Do you want to locate the town of Zacualpan? You can find it at 14.6 kilometers, in direction South, from the town of Tlapa de Comonfort, which has the largest population within the municipality.
